淘先锋技术网

首页 1 2 3 4 5 6 7

jQuery是一款 JavaScript 库,是目前最流行的JavaScript库之一。它的特性使得它非常适合用于网页开发,尤其是在处理JavaScript事件和修改HTML文档方面非常方便。jQuery List 拖动排序就是其中之一。

jQuery List 拖动排序主要是为了实现对一个列表的拖动重新排列的功能。在实现上,我们需要定义列表项,并为其添加drag事件,即可实现拖动排序的功能。

<ul>
<li>列表项1</li>
<li>列表项2</li>
<li>列表项3</li>
<li>列表项4</li>
</ul>
$('ul').sortable();

以上代码可以实现一个简单的排序列表,在列表项上点击鼠标左键,拖动鼠标可以对列表进行重新排序。

除了基本的拖动排序功能之外,jQuery List 拖动排序还支持多种参数和事件,比如设置列表项的横向排序和纵向排序,以及拖动开始和结束时的事件触发。

$('ul').sortable({
axis: "x",
start: function(event, ui) {
console.log("开始拖动");
},
stop: function(event, ui) {
console.log("停止拖动");
}
});

以上代码将列表项的排序方向设置为横向,同时在拖动开始和结束时触发相应的事件。

综上所述,jQuery List 拖动排序是非常方便实用的。它可以帮助我们实现一些比较复杂的交互效果,如拖拽排序、拖拽移动等。所以,如果你正在开发一个需要对列表进行排序的网站或应用,不妨考虑使用jQuery List 拖动排序。